The availability of Yandamoori Veerendranath’s novels in Tamil has enriched the local literary landscape, offering readers a unique blend of intellectual stimulation and narrative excitement. Whether through his complex psychological portraits or his action-packed mysteries, Veerendranath remains a vital voice in modern Indian literature, proving that great storytelling knows no language.
